4 Dos' and Don'ts when going to Phuket Thailand and short review on Neutrogena Ultra Sheer PURE-MILD Sunscreen lotion

DOS'

1) DO bring lots of small change like 100 thai bath, 500 thai bath because you'll need it for taxi rides and tips etc 

2) DO bring sunblock OR sunscreen with SPF of at least 30. I use SPF 50, PA+++ 
(They are different so do google them if you don't know the difference)

3) DO bring more clothes because I had to change twice a day due to the weather 

4) DO bring a spray on sunblock if you plan to swim at the beach because the normal ones are harder to apply when you're wet. TRY AND TESTED

DON'TS

1) DON'T bother bringing too much makeup products with you if you are going there. Chances are, you're not gonna use most of them. If you do bring them, check no.4

2) DON'T be smart and not wear sunblock or sunscreen if you're going to the beach because we stayed at a beach for the whole morning and afternoon, my dad didn't want to use sunblock and his whole back and neck got sunburned and the skin started peeling off. Super painful

3) DON'T bother bargining with the taxi drivers there because you're probably not gonna get a lower price. The price is more or less fixed there for tourist

4) DON'T wear too much makeup when you're there because it's gonna melt in 10 minutes anyway

Laneige Snow BB Soothing Cushion

 

 

I know that a lot of people have already done reviews on this product SO, I'll do like a really short, summarised version instead then xD

- What I feel about this product

1) The coverage I would say is light to medium depending on how many layers you apply, for me I normally apply about 2 layers and it still look super natural and it also covers my acne scars without me having to apply concealer but I suggest if you have really dark under eye circles, you should still apply some concealer

2) This product is super moisturising so you don’t have to worry about your makeup looking caky etc. BUT, it will form lines on your eyelids so you have to set it with powder or your makeup’s probably goanna melt once you set out of the house

3) If you want to get ‘Korean skin’, as in skin that looks super moist and a little shinny like the ones you see on Korean celebrities, then you should give this product a try. Normally, to achieve that kind of skin, I would use facial oil and apply it to my skin followed by foundation but with this product, you only need one step

4) Lastly, it is easy to use and really convenient and it also smells really nice

3CE product review & 3 Ways to do a Korean Gradient Lip





So, as promised a Korean Gradient Lips Tutorial!

This are the 3 ways that I use most often and frankly the techniques are all very similar xD

You don’t have to use the exact same lipstick colour that I am using to do this tutorial. Something similar will do.

So, let’s get started!




These are the products we are going to use today.

1)    Vaseline

2)    Bobbi brown Face Touch Up Stick In Warm Beige

3)    3 Concept Eyes #402 Fuchsia

4)    Ettuais Lip Essence

5)    Peripera Tint Lip in #02 Orange

6)    3 Concept Eyes #405 Glass Pink

7)    Channel Rouge Coco Shine #62 Monte-Carlo
For the first look, we are going to use 3CE #402 Fuchsia to create the gradient lips

Step 1: Apply Vaseline to your lips to make them soft and moist for smoother application of the lipstick later on

Step 2: Apply concealer to your lips to cover up your original lip colour  


Step 3, Apply Fuchsia to the inner part of your lips and blend outwards






And we’re done with our look number 1!






Moving on to our second look, we are going to

use the tip tint and clear lip gloss


Repeat step 1 and 2


Step 3: Apply the orange lip tint onto the inner part of your lips and blend outwards.
Step 4: Apply a layer of clear lip gloss over your lips

And that is the second way to do a Korean Gradient Lips!

And moving on to the third look, we are going to
 use 3CE #405 Glass Pink and Channel Rouge
Coco Shine #62 Monte-Carl


Repeat step 1 and 2 again

Step 3: Apply Glass Pink onto your lips
Step 4: Apply Monte-Carl onto the inner part of your lips and blend outwards

This are my 3  ways to do a Korean Gradient Lips
